Output 4ad3c5325cdf7ad7331ee08156d788b913921325c34d3fd14c05990e93c8faa6:5

value
1046893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 004c859adce185f00740f61b75205407e13f7a99 OP_EQUAL
address
31ibbNtSipcQiaYLDNerE8u3JiRwAECruZ
transaction
4ad3c5325cdf7ad7331ee08156d788b913921325c34d3fd14c05990e93c8faa6
spent
true